ch19-5.c
来自「C语言程序设计上机指导与练习 冶金工业出版社 刘怀亮」· C语言 代码 · 共 33 行
C
33 行
#include<stdio.h>
main()
{
int m,n,i;
void out();
printf("Enter length: ");
scanf("%d",&n);
for(i=n-1;i>=-n+1;i--)
{
m=(i>0)?i:-i;
out(m, ' ');
if(i==n-1 || i==-n+1)
{
out(n, '*');
out(1, '\n');
}
else
{
out(1, '*');
out(3*n-2*m-4, ' ');
out(1, '*');
out(1, '\n');
}
}
}
void out(n,ch)
int n;
char ch;
{
while(n-->0)
printf("%c",ch);
}
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?